Herman M. Pageau

October 10, 1925 — January 3, 2011

Gorham, NH

Herman M. Pageau of Ray Street passed away in the early morning of January 3, 2011 at the Coos County Nursing Home surrounded by his family. He was 85.

Born on October 10, 1925 in Littleton, NH, he was the son of Adelard and Carlene (Pennock) Pageau.

He attended schools in Littleton.

On October 15, 1972 he married Christine L. Treamer.

Herman served in the US Navy during WW II.

He was a longtime car salesman in the Berlin area, first at Berlin Chrysler Plymouth and the Currier Pontiac, retiring in 2006.

His interests included flying, fishing, and hunting. Herman was an avid fisherman who enjoyed fishing with his best friend the late Don Roberge and was a member of the Club Joliette Snowshoe club.

He played the guitar and banjo and was also a member of the Berlin Jazz Band.

He enjoyed spending time with his grandchildren and enjoyed teaching them how to fish. Herman also enjoyed walks with his dog Hannah. Survivors include his wife of 38 years Christine L. Treamer of Berlin
